Synopsis
Millions of unexploded shells and mines litter Ukrainian land due to the Russian invasion. The only way to clear these areas is to demine them. Thousands of sappers work on demining, risking their lives daily. Some of these people are foreigners who came to Ukraine following a call of duty. This episode demonstrates the sacredness of native land for the people.

Behind the scenes
SOIL is about invisible danger and patience — the work that restores life to land.
The novella observes demining as a daily ritual: preparation, careful movement, quiet concentration, and responsibility for every step. The story also highlights why land matters — as home, memory, and future.
SOIL is not a reconstruction.
It is a portrait of those who return safety to the ground.
